1. Baking Soda as well as Vinegar


As opposed to utilizing any form of chemicals or bleach, this method is safer and also not unsafe to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and vinegar are day-to-day home products used for several other things, as well as they can do the trick to your kitchen area sink.
Firstly, remove any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then pour a great amount of baking soft drink away.
Pour in one cup of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ening as well as permit it to choose some minutes.
Pour hot water down the tubes to disappear other persistent residue as well as fragments.
Following this straightforward approach might do the trick, and you can have your kitchen sink back. Repeat the procedure as high as you consider essential to rid the sink of this particles entirely.

3. Perhaps it's the Garbage Disposal


Oftentimes, the blockage may be due to a blockage in the disposal. Switching on the disposal need to get rid of the obstruction, but it might suggest that food fragments or various other materials are stuck between the blades if that is unsuccessful. You can try to unclog it by transforming the blades by hand in a bid to free it. Please see to it not to stick your hands in the blades; they're sharp. Usage pliers instead.
If this does not function, you can check out the adhering to choice to unblock your kitchen area sink.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ink


Take the Plunge



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.



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.



If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.



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.



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.



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.




Clean the Trap



The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:



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.



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.



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.



If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.



If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.




Spin the Auger




With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.



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.



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.



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.



If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.



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
